TruTeam is hiring an installer to handle all aspects of installing company products per work orders, ensuring adherence to quality and safety guidelines. You will manage loading of trucks with materials and tools, perform site inspections, and unload and stage material at job sites.
The role involves daily local travel to job sites, working with insulation, gutters, and garage doors, and fulfilling warehouse duties as needed. A valid driver's license if operating a vehicle is required.
